The Rocky Horror Picture Show 

On Oct. 26 and 27 at 7 p.m. the Tybee Post Theater will host special screenings of The Rocky Horror Picture Show. Attendees are encouraged to don their best Rocky Horror costume and enjoy the cult classic. Prop kits are available for sale that will help you engage more with the film. Trunk or Treat 

The Tybee Island YMCA will host the great Trunk or Treat on Friday, Oct. 28 from 6 to 8 p.m. Families can look forward to several fun Halloween activities and plenty of candy. Be sure to bring a big trick-or-treat bag and come dressed in your favorite costume. 

Haunted History Tour 

The Tybee Island Historical Society is offering haunted history tours around the iconic Light Station and Battery Garland. The tours last one hour and will take place on Oct. 28 at 7 p.m. and again at 8:30 p.m. They will also be offered on Oct. 29 at 7 and 8:30 p.m. The tour guide will cover local lore and little-known facts about the island’s darker history.  The tour is $20 per person and space is limited. Witchy Soiree 

Join the team at Seaside Sisters on Oct. 29 from 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. for their Witchy Soiree. You can shop ‘til you drop for all your seasonal and holiday needs. There will be tasty treats, special offers and small gifts available for guests. A fortune teller will also be there giving tarot readings by appointment. Lewis Ave. Trick or Treating 

On Halloween night from 6 to 9 p.m. community members are welcome to trick-or-treat throughout Lewis Ave. Wear a fun costume and bring a big bag for candy. Be sure to stay safe and look both ways before crossing the road. It’s going to be a fun time for the whole family.
